If you talk about the folder that contains your personal data and
settings: no. Create a new profile instead and log on with that
profile so that a folder with the proper name is created. Then logoff
and logon as the Administrator. Now you can copy over the old account
to the new from the Control Panel > System > Advanced > User profiles
Settings. If all works well from the new account now, you can delete
the old one and the unwanted folder in DOCUMENTS AND SETTINGS.
